Latin Builders Association Backing Adam Putnam
Another day, another endorsement for U.S. Rep. Adam Putnam, the Republican candidate to be Floridas next commissioner of agriculture and consumer services.
Just as they have for the past two days, the Putnam campaign trumpeted a new endorsement on Wednesday morning -- this time from the Latin Builders Association which has more than 750 members in the Sunshine State.
"As an association headquartered in South Florida, we recognize the economic impact Florida has as one of Americas leading agricultural states, and the importance of safeguarding consumers, said Noelia Moreno, the president of the organization. We seek to endorse a candidate who possesses the leadership qualities necessary to effectively represent our market and who is sensitive to issues affecting Floridas agricultural products and consumer services. In the election for commissioner of agriculture, we believe Adams candidacy most accurately reflects our values as an association.
I would like to thank the Latin Builders Association for their endorsement of my campaign for commissioner of agriculture, said Putnam. The construction industry has been one of the hardest hit, and I look forward to working with these individuals to ensure that Floridians emerge from these tough times stronger than when we went into them.
